2009-06-10 2 views

답변

1

기본적으로 cbp에서 말한대로 다시 사용할 수 있습니다. 또한이 방법으로 여러 요소의 속성을 수정하는 것이 더 쉽습니다. 일반적으로 이름과 몇 가지 다른 속성을 제외하고는 비슷한 요소가 여러 개있을 때도 사용합니다. 따라서 이러한 요소는 모두 하나 이상의 속성 그룹을 공유하며 때로는 추가 속성을 갖습니다.

예 : 40 개의 테이블이있는 데이터베이스를 내보내고 있습니다. 모든 테이블은 식별자로 ID를 가지며 일부 테이블에는 시작/종료 날짜가 있습니다. 다른 필드에 대한 속성도 있습니다. 따라서 ID에 대한 하나의 속성 그룹을 만들어 필요에 따라 해당 그룹에 제한을 추가 할 수 있습니다. 두 번째 속성 그룹은 제한 사항을 포함하여 날짜에 대해 작성됩니다. 어쩌면 데이터베이스 구조가 더 많은 그룹화를 허용 할 수도 있습니다. 다른 방법은 새로운 복합 유형을 작성하는 것입니다. 그러나 요소에 하위 요소를 추가하려면 해당 요소를 복합 유형에도 추가해야합니다. 그리고 모든 요소가 동일한 복합 유형을 사용하도록하지 않으려는 경우, 복합 유형을 사용하여 유사한 속성 그룹을 추가 할 수없는 경우 속성 그룹이 유용합니다.

1

같은 요소를 여러 요소에 재사용 할 수 있습니다.

관련 문제